6. Pinterest – Promote Your Side Hustle Content

Purpose: To bring in free, high-quality traffic to your website and offers.

Pinterest isn’t just for recipes or home decor—it’s one of the best platforms for CNAs who are promoting caregiving tips, digital products, or blogs.

People use Pinterest like a search engine, looking for solutions to real problems—like CNA prep help or elder care ideas.


What You Can Use Pinterest For:

  • Drive traffic to your caregiver blog

  • Promote your free download or checklist

  • Share tips and guides for CNA students

  • Lead people to your course or store

  • Build brand awareness for your caregiving niche


How to Get Started:

  1. Set up a free Pinterest Business account

  2. Create boards like “Caregiver Tips” or “CNA Exam Help”

  3. Use Canva to create pins for your blog posts or products

  4. Link each pin to your website or product

  5. Pin 5–10 times per week to stay active

Over time, your pins can show up in search and bring consistent traffic to your offers.

Realistic Side Hustle Ideas for CNAs Using These Tools

Not sure what to build? Here are a few ideas you can launch in 30 days or less:

  • A CNA Exam Study Kit (sell for $17)

  • A Printable Weekly Care Plan Journal (sell for $7)

  • A Resume + Cover Letter Bundle for CNAs (sell for $27)

  • A Caregiver Blog with Affiliate Links (earn passive income)

  • A Short Course on Time Management for In-Home Care

  • One-on-One Coaching for New Caregivers (charge $50/hr)

These ideas work because they solve real, urgent problems in a niche you already understand.
